Meaning and Context
Mangshi, officially the county-level city of Luxi, serves as the capital of Dehong Dai and Jingpo Autonomous Prefecture in Yunnan Province, China. Situated in the country's southwestern frontier, Mangshi is a vital cultural and economic hub approximately 100 kilometers from the Myanmar border, a location that has historically shaped its identity as a crossroads of the ancient Southern Silk Road. The city is renowned for its exceptional ethnic diversity, predominantly featuring Dai and Jingpo communities, whose vibrant festivals, such as the Dai Water-Splashing Festival and the Jingpo Munao Festival, are major cultural attractions. Mangshi's subtropical climate supports lush landscapes and agriculture, including renowned Yunnan coffee and tropical fruits, while its strategic position makes it a key node in the Belt and Road Initiative for China-Myanmar trade. Visitors are drawn to its unique blend of Southeast Asian influences, serene Buddhist pagodas like the Mengba Na Xi Rare Garden, and its role as a gateway for border tourism.
